True or false: Aerosol production and leakage are not associated with the centrifugation of biohazardous materials

False

True or false: It is safe to overfill centrifuge tubes during the centrifugation process

False

True or false: The volume of each centrifuge tube should be limited to 75% of the total volume of the tube

True

True or false: It is not necessary to wipe the outside of tubes with disinfectant before placing them in safety cups or rotors

False

True or false: It is recommended to use open flame sterilization for wire inoculating loops and needles.

False

True or false: Cultures of spore-forming organisms should be manipulated in a biosafety cabinet.

True

True or false: Vigorous shaking of liquid culture is recommended to ensure a homogenous suspension.

False

True or false: It is safe to immediately open screw-capped bottles or tubes after resuspending the liquid culture.

False

True or false: Aerosols are not created when a film forms between the rim of the bottle or tube and the liner of the cap.

False
